# Mergewell Environments

Mergewell deduplicates customer records across the Orchard Retail ingest feeds. Three environments exist: sandbox (synthetic data only), staging (masked production copies), and production. Matching thresholds differ per environment to avoid accidental merges during review, and all merge decisions are written to an append-only journal for audit. For this security review, note that production access is gated by the change board. Each environment boots from the configuration block shown below.

settings of tagag-tagug:
FENAEL_LOG_LEVEL=debug
FENAEL_METRICS_HOST=metrics.fenael.paliqworks.internal
FENAEL_POOL_SIZE=8

**Runbook 4.2 — HSM Delivery (Receiving Site).** Quick one: the Veylock-built hardware security module arrives in a single tamper-evident flight case, about 18 kg, two seals on the lid. Don't crack it open on the dock — that happens in the secure room at Thornmere Annex with two custodians present, full stop. Check both seal numbers against the shipping note, photograph them, and log the arrival time. If either seal looks off, quarantine the case and call it in. The courier hand-over instruction sits right below.

drop instructions, hahip-badug: the quenox ralath courier leaves the kaseth fraiel rusiel tameth belys istdor ralion giliel ledger at gate 7830 under passcode 165413

The waveform preview service in Tonefall renders peak data for uploaded audio on demand. To keep render workers responsive during release spikes, previews are capped by duration, sample resolution, and concurrent jobs per tenant; anything over the caps falls back to a static placeholder. The quota values shipping in this release are listed here.

limits module of yahag-kahip:
QUOTAS = {
    "quenion": 636,
    "ralys": 899,
    "istael": 695,
    "eliion": 652,
    "pelius": 657,
    "zormir": 103,
    "keleth": 279,
}

Subject: DR drill tomorrow — token refresh thing

Hey Piet,

Quick heads-up: tomorrow's drill covers the session-token refresh bug in Gatewick. We'll force-expire tokens on the Torvale cluster and watch whether clients re-auth cleanly. If the refresh daemon wedges, restart it from the emergency console. To get into that console during the drill, you'll need the recovery passphrase below.

unlock words, hahaf-fajeg: quenmir-belius